Overview

Odor control scrubbers are essential environmental protection equipment for industries generating malodorous emissions. These systems create intimate contact between polluted air and scrubbing liquid (typically water with chemical reagents) to transfer odor-causing compounds into the liquid phase. Modern designs incorporate packed towers, spray chambers, or venturi scrubbers optimized for specific contaminants like hydrogen sulfide or organic sulfides. The technology has evolved from simple water sprays to advanced multi-stage systems combining chemical oxidation (using sodium hypochlorite or hydrogen peroxide) with biological treatment. Some units integrate activated carbon beds as a polishing step. Industrial-grade scrubbers typically handle airflow rates from 1,000 to 100,000 CFM with customized configurations for different industry requirements.

Structure and Working Principle

A standard packed-bed scrubber consists of a vertical tower containing random or structured packing material to maximize gas-liquid contact surface area. Contaminated air enters the bottom section, rises through the packing while scrubbing liquid is distributed evenly from the top. The counter-current flow design ensures efficient mass transfer of odorous molecules into the liquid phase. Key components include the packing support plate, liquid distribution system, mist eliminator, and chemical dosing equipment. Advanced systems feature pH/ORP sensors for automatic chemical feed control. Biological scrubbers utilize microorganisms immobilized on packing media to biologically degrade odors, requiring different nutrient supply and moisture control mechanisms compared to chemical scrubbers.

Key Features

High-efficiency scrubbers offer 95-99% removal rates for common odorants through optimized packing geometry and proper liquid-to-gas ratio (L/G ratio). Corrosion-resistant construction materials like PP or FRP ensure longevity when handling acidic gases. Modular designs allow for easy capacity expansion by adding parallel units. Energy-efficient models incorporate low-pressure drop packing (<1 inch water column per foot) and variable frequency drive (VFD) fans. Some units feature integrated wastewater treatment to neutralize spent scrubbing liquid before discharge. Smart scrubbers with IoT connectivity enable remote monitoring of performance metrics like pressure differential and chemical consumption.

Application Areas

Wastewater treatment plants represent the largest application sector, particularly for sludge processing areas and headworks. Food processing facilities use scrubbers to control rendering odors, fermentation smells, and cooking emissions. Chemical manufacturers deploy them for sulfur-containing compound removal. Other significant applications include pulp/paper mills (for mercaptan control), pharmaceutical production (solvent odor abatement), and municipal waste transfer stations. Some scrubbers are designed for extreme conditions like high-temperature exhaust from rendering plants or corrosive environments in metal surface treatment facilities.

Maintenance and Precautions

Routine maintenance includes checking nozzle clogging (monthly), inspecting packing for fouling (quarterly), and verifying mist eliminator integrity (biannually). The scrubbing liquid sump requires periodic draining to prevent solids accumulation. Chemical scrubbers need careful monitoring of reagent concentration to maintain optimal pH (typically 8-10 for H2S removal). Safety precautions include installing gas detectors for potential leaks, providing secondary containment for chemical storage, and ensuring proper ventilation in equipment rooms. Winter operation in cold climates may require freeze protection for liquid-circulating components. Always follow lockout/tagout procedures during maintenance to prevent accidental fan activation.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ing odor scrubbers, buyers should first conduct detailed exhaust characterization including flow measurement, contaminant identification, and concentration analysis. Key specifications to compare include empty bed residence time (EBRT), pressure drop, and guaranteed removal efficiency. Consider total cost of ownership including chemical consumption, energy use, and maintenance requirements. For large projects, request pilot testing with actual exhaust streams. Verify supplier experience with similar applications—wastewater scrubber manufacturers may not understand food industry needs. Negotiate performance guarantees with liquidated damages for non-compliance. Lead times for custom-built units typically range 8-16 weeks, so plan procurement accordingly.
